Geocache Description:

Just a short stroll thru the woods with moderate difficulty.


Short Hike

F T F  Honors go to: oldboyhiker  5-22-04

Suggested parking spot:  N 33° 18.475  W 086° 54.397

     This is truly a short hike. From the above suggested parking place it is approximately .18 miles to the cache. You will see some very big boulders, poison ivy, a few briars, and you will have to cross a small stream. On the upper part of the stream the water disappears into the ground. I guess it flows the whole length of it after a big rain. However at the time I placed this cache the rest of the stream bed had a thick layer of leaves. As always in the warmer months watch out for the poison ivy and snakes. It's just a typical patch of Alabama woods. If you choose to park on county 52 (Morgan Road) the distance will about 1/10 mile closer, but you will have to cross a railroad track. The track is elevated and you will have quite a tall bank to climb. No mystery about this one, and not much history. It's just a leisurely stroll through the woods.

     The cache is a camouflaged "divers box" with a good waterproof gasket. The box measures approximately 10 x 8 x 4 inches. Contents include a new leather tri-fold wallet and assorted goodies.
